Working as a member of a team or as an individual performs and has primary responsibility for various types of shipping related duties, including but not limited, coordinating the preparation and loading of trucks, associated shipping paperwork, material movements and inventory transactions and inventory cycle counts. Shipping clerk performs necessary quality checks, records information in PLEX (Enterprise Resource Planning system
-ERP), and performs general utility work to meet work schedule. Verifies and keeps records on incoming and outgoing shipments and prepares items for shipment.
